Shot List vs Call Sheet: What's the Difference?
Every successful film shoot depends on preparation. Before the cameras roll, directors, assistant directors, cinematographers, and production teams rely on several planning documents to keep the day running smoothly. Two of the most important are the shot list and the call sheet. Because both are used during production, many first-time filmmakers assume they're interchangeable. They're not.
